Economic Development Specialist

Oregon, Portland, 97201 Portland USA

Economic Development Projects

Facilitate, coordinate, and implement assigned department economic development (ED) projects and programs focusing

on business and workforce development, infrastructure investments and direct community support. Some planned

upcoming projects and programs include supporting local workforce through grants and training, supporting local small

businesses and entrepreneurs, supporting workforce housing projects, and managing infrastructure capital improvement

projects that includes broadband, water, wastewater, and tourism projects. Work with the Economic Development

Program Manager and other team members to implement the strategic plan and assigned tasks. Dedicate time to

research and analyze ED concepts, best practices, community development projects, and strategies that align with the

county’s ED strategic plan; collaborate with partners in identifying existing strengths, gaps, needs, and opportunities to

address issues; aid in the launching, implementation, and sustaining of department efforts; and assist with the ED

program budget development and work with the manager on needed adjustments.

Project Management and Oversight

Develop and manage ED programs and projects; oversee administrative process; prepare reports and correspondence

related to projects; report to ED Manager on status of the projects; and present and coordinate reports / presentations to

stakeholders and the Board of Commissioners.

Seek out, write, and manage external ED grant opportunities to leverage funds that support the advancement of the

department's ED strategic plan in consultation with subject matter experts; comply with department and county policies

and procedures; and work with appropriate internal and external parties to ensure financial compliance procedures are in

place, contract performance is achieved, and reporting requirements are met.

In collaboration with the Program Manager, monitor grant funding compliance and contract requirements; utilize various

software to apply tracking systems; assist in developing contract timelines, monitor timelines to ensure compliance by all

parties; review required paperwork to ensure inclusion of current information and required documentation; and prepare

paperwork in appropriate format for review, as needed. Attends conferences and offsite meetings with partner agencies

regularly.

Contracts Management

Generate scopes of work for ED and department contracts; research and resolve problems; assure compliance with

county policies; work with Contract Specialist to draft agreements and complete reports in compliance with local, state,

and federal requirements; negotiate and monitor contracts in collaboration with Contract Specialist; participate in the

preparation of request for proposal bid documents, the contract bidding and allocation process, and assists with contract

performance tracking systems. Work with Contract Specialist to monitor outcomes and reports of ED programs; conduct on-site provider technical visits of ED contractors, as needed; receive and review ED contract reports for completeness, timeliness, and compliance; troubleshoot potential problems; work with Contract Specialist to ensure communication flow happens between contractors, contract specialist, and director regarding deficiencies and improvements; and maintain effective working relationships with administrative staff, a variety of agencies, and the public.

Prepare various professional level documents and materials, including staff reports, county forms, and project papers;

and prepare and deliver presentations and communication materials to the Board of Commissioners, as well as other

internal and external groups of various size.

Other

Work collaboratively to support the department’s programs and perform other duties as assigned.
